升级数据库的路径有哪些
-
升级数据库是一项关键任务,可以采取多种途径来完成。以下是一些常见的升级数据库的路径:
-
在线升级:
通过在线升级,数据库可以在不中断服务的情况下进行升级。这是通过使用数据库管理系统(DBMS)提供的内置工具或者第三方工具,如Oracle的Oracle Database Upgrade Assistant或者Microsoft SQL Server的SQL Server Upgrade Advisor来实现的。在线升级使得数据库可以在继续提供服务的同时进行升级,因此是许多组织首选的升级路径。 -
离线升级:
离线升级需要在停止数据库服务的情况下进行,因此会导致数据库的一段时间不可用。尽管这可能会给业务带来短期影响,但离线升级通常更快速、更直接。 -
逐步升级:
对于一些较老的数据库系统,可能需要逐步升级才能达到最新版本。例如,如果某个数据库系统正在使用的版本较低,需要先将其升级至中间的版本,然后再升级至目标版本。 -
迁移升级:
有时候,数据库升级也可以通过数据迁移来实现。这种方式涉及将旧版本的数据库中的数据导出,并在新版本中进行导入。这种方式的升级路径相对更为复杂,但对于某些数据库系统而言,这可能是唯一的升级路径。 -
云服务升级:
对于使用云端数据库服务的组织,升级路径可能会有所不同。云服务提供商通常会在升级方面提供指导和工具,以确保数据库可以顺利升级到最新版本,并在升级过程中最大程度地减少对业务的影响。
无论采取何种升级路径,都需要在升级前仔细规划,并进行充分的测试和备份。这有助于最大程度地减少升级过程中可能出现的问题,并确保数据库能够以最新版本稳定运行。
1年前 -
-
升级数据库是指将当前版本的数据库迁移到更高版本的过程,以获得更多功能和性能优势。数据库升级是一个复杂的过程,需要仔细规划和准备,以下是数据库升级的路径和步骤:
-
确定当前数据库版本:首先,需要确认当前数据库使用的版本和状态,例如MySQL、SQL Server、Oracle等数据库管理系统的版本号是多少。
-
查看官方文档:在确定当前数据库版本之后,可以查看官方文档,以了解从当前版本升级到目标版本的具体步骤和支持的升级路径。不同的数据库管理系统可能有不同的升级要求和限制,需要仔细研究官方文档。
-
备份数据:在进行任何数据库升级操作之前,务必对当前数据库进行全面备份。这样可以在出现意外情况时恢复数据,确保数据的安全性。
-
检查硬件和软件要求:在准备升级之前,需要检查目标数据库版本的硬件和软件要求,确保当前环境满足升级的基本条件。
-
测试升级过程:在生产环境之外,可以先进行升级过程的测试,以确保升级过程不会对生产环境造成不必要的影响。
-
执行升级脚本:根据官方文档的指引,执行升级所需的脚本或命令,完成数据库升级过程。
-
测试和验证:在完成升级后,需要对数据库进行全面测试和验证,以确保升级过程的稳定性和数据的一致性。
-
关注性能和优化:升级完成后,可以根据新版本的特性和优化建议,对数据库进行性能调优和优化。
-
更新文档和培训:及时更新数据库版本的相关文档和通知相关人员,包括管理员和开发人员,提供相关的培训和支持。
综上所述,数据库升级是一个比较复杂的过程,需要仔细规划和准备,以确保升级过程的顺利进行和数据的安全性。
1年前 -
-
升级数据库是非常重要的操作,以确保数据库系统能够得到最新的功能和性能提升。升级数据库通常包括安装新的数据库软件版本,转换数据格式,并做一些必要的配置更改。升级路径可以根据不同的数据库管理系统来进行如下划分;
MySQL数据库的升级路径可能涉及以下步骤:
-
备份数据库: 在进行任何数据库升级之前,都需要先对数据库进行备份。使用
mysqldump命令或者其他数据库备份工具来备份数据库。 -
研究新版本: 在升级之前,需要详细了解即将使用的新版本MySQL数据库软件的特性、变化和注意事项。这样可以避免在升级过程中出现意外情况。
-
测试环境: 在一个测试环境中安装新版本的MySQL数据库,并将生产环境的数据库复制到新版本的数据库中,以确保应用程序和数据库在新版本上能够正常工作。
-
升级安装: 在升级数据库时,需要下载新版本的MySQL数据库软件,安装并配置该数据库。根据新版本的安装文档,执行升级脚本并进行相关配置。
-
导入数据: 从备份中还原数据库,并执行任何必要的数据格式转换或升级脚本。
-
应用程序测试: 在升级后,需要对应用程序进行测试,以确保其能够正常访问数据库并且运行正常。
-
性能调优: 在升级后,可能需要对新的数据库进行性能调优,以确保其能够满足应用程序的需求。
Microsoft SQL Server数据库的升级路径可能涉及以下步骤:
-
备份数据库: 在进行升级之前,需要先对数据库进行备份。使用SQL Server Management Studio或其他备份工具来备份数据库。
-
升级检查: 使用SQL Server Upgrade Advisor工具来检查现有数据库中使用的功能和接口是否在新版本中被废弃或更改。
-
运行升级向导: 使用SQL Server Installation Center中的升级向导来执行数据库软件的升级。在执行升级之前,需要确保系统满足新版本的硬件和软件要求。
-
转换数据: 在升级过程中,可能需要对数据库中的数据进行格式转换或升级。使用SQL Server Management Studio和Transact-SQL等工具来执行数据转换。
-
应用程序测试: 在升级后,需要对应用程序进行测试,以确保其能够正常访问数据库并且运行正常。
-
性能调优: 在升级后,可能需要对新的数据库进行性能调优,以确保其能够满足应用程序的需求。
Oracle数据库的升级路径可能涉及以下步骤:
-
备份数据库: 在进行升级之前,需要先对Oracle数据库进行备份。使用expdp命令或其他备份工具来备份数据库。
-
数据库升级助手: 使用Oracle Database Upgrade Assistant工具来执行数据库软件的升级。在执行升级之前,需要确保系统满足新版本的硬件和软件要求。
-
执行升级脚本: 根据新版本的升级文档,执行相应的升级脚本并进行数据库配置。
-
转换数据: 在升级过程中,可能需要对数据库中的数据进行格式转换或升级。使用SQL*Plus和PL/SQL等工具来执行数据转换。
-
应用程序测试: 在升级后,需要对应用程序进行测试,以确保其能够正常访问数据库并且运行正常。
-
性能调优: 在升级后,可能需要对新的数据库进行性能调优,以确保其能够满足应用程序的需求。
综上所述,不同数据库管理系统在升级路径上可能会有一定的差异,但通常包括备份数据库、研究新版本、测试、安装、数据转换和性能调优等步骤。在进行数据库升级时,务必详细了解所使用数据库管理系统的升级文档和最佳实践,以确保顺利完成升级并减少潜在风险。
1年前 -


